Renowned as one of Australia's most enigmatic producers, Bass Phillip was first founded in 1979 and continues to biodynamically create its established Pinot Noirs in the South Gippsland maritime region of Victoria. The Estate 2021 vintage is made from a selection of fruit in the Leongatha vineyard, which results in a silky, medium-bodied palate featuring red plum, black cherry, dried herbs, tea leaf and a wash of spice.
